If port 8000 is stuck
- Identify and kill listeners:
lsof -nP -iTCP:8000 -sTCP:LISTENlsof -nP -tiTCP:8000 -sTCP:LISTEN | xargs kill -9
If the first request fails with “unexpected keyword argument …”
This is usually stale .pyc / __pycache__ from changed dataclasses.
Clear bytecode caches:
find backend -name "*.pyc" -deletefind backend -type d -name "__pycache__" -exec rm -rf {} +
Restart with bytecode disabled:
export PYTHONDONTWRITEBYTECODE=1./scripts/dev_server.sh start
